Abstract Light induced oxidation of various of 2-substituted 2, 3-dihydroquinazolin-4 (1H)- ones (DHQZs) results smoothly the formation of quinazolin-4 (3H)-ones (QZs) product. The electronic nature of the substituent on the 2-position and also the nature of solvent affect the rate of reaction, which supports the proposed mechanism based on the electron-transfer induced photo-oxidation.
